Text analysis refers to the process of extracting meaningful information from written text by analyzing its content, structure, and context.
Imagine text analysis as dissecting a book to understand its themes, characters, and plot. Just like how you break down a story into different elements to gain insights, text analysis breaks down written text to uncover valuable information.
Natural Language Processing (NLP): A branch of artificial intelligence that focuses on the interaction between computers and human language.
Sentiment Analysis: The process of determining the emotional tone or sentiment expressed in a piece of text.
Word Frequency Analysis: Analyzing the frequency at which specific words appear in a given text.
